In contrast, acute sinusitis is characterized by the presence of air-fluid levels or foamy-appearing sinus secretions and is typically caused by a viral upper respiratory tract infection. Mucosal thickening implies inflammation or at least edema of the mucosa of the sinus, but, in the absence of air-fluid lev-els or opacification, does not necessarily imply infection. ncbi.
